Tale of Garak: The Invincible Sword

In a time when shadows loomed over the land of Eldoria, there lived a shaman named Garak. Renowned for his connection to the spirit world, Garak possessed the ability to communicate with ancient forces that governed nature and fate. Yet, despite his wisdom and power, Garak felt a gnawing emptiness, a yearning for a purpose that transcended the whispers of the spirits.

One fateful evening, as the sun dipped behind the jagged mountains, Garak received a vision. An ethereal figure appeared before him, cloaked in mist and radiating an otherworldly glow. It spoke of an invincible sword, forged in the fires of creation, hidden in the Valley of Echoes. This sword, known as Aurelus, was said to grant its wielder unmatched strength and wisdom, but it was guarded by a fearsome dragon, Malagorn, who fed on the despair of those who sought the sword.

Determined to find Aurelus, Garak set out on a perilous journey, guided by the spirits of his ancestors. His path was fraught with challenges - treacherous terrains, enchanted forests, and deceptive illusions crafted by dark forces. Yet, Garak's resolve never wavered. Each step brought him closer to the valley, each obstacle deepening his connection to the spirits, who bestowed upon him gifts of insight and courage.

Upon reaching the Valley of Echoes, Garak found himself enveloped in a haunting silence, the air thick with anticipation. He sensed Malagorn lurking, its fiery breath a mere whisper away. As night fell, the dragon emerged, scales glistening like molten gold. With eyes burning like coals, it roared, shaking the very ground beneath Garak's feet.

In that moment, Garak knew he had to delve deep within himself. Channeling the energy of the earth and the spirits, he summoned a protective shield around him. The dragon lunged, but Garak stood firm, his heart steady. Instead of drawing his own weapon, he called upon the power of nature, urging the earth to rise against Malagorn. Vines erupted from the ground, wrapping around the dragon, their strength fueled by Garak's unwavering spirit.

But the dragon was cunning. It broke free, unleashing a torrent of fire that illuminated the valley. Garak, undeterred, turned his focus inward. He remembered the stories of old, of heroes who had faced insurmountable odds. Inspired by their courage, he summoned the energy of the ancestors, transforming the air around him into a shimmering barrier that deflected Malagorn's flames.

As the dragon charged again, Garak realized that brute strength alone would not lead to victory. He needed to understand Malagorn, to uncover the source of its despair. In a moment of clarity, he reached out with his spirit, connecting with the dragon's essence. What he found shocked him - Malagorn was a guardian once, cursed to protect Aurelus, trapped in a cycle of anger and solitude.

With newfound compassion, Garak spoke, his voice resonating with the wisdom of ages. "You are not just a beast; you are a keeper of balance. Release your burden, and I shall help you find peace." The words echoed in the valley, stirring something deep within the dragon. For the first time, Malagorn hesitated, confusion flickering in its fiery eyes.

Seizing the moment, Garak revealed the path to redemption. He proposed a pact: if Malagorn allowed him to retrieve the sword, he would work to lift the dragon's curse, freeing it from its eternal torment. The air crackled with tension, but Garak's sincerity shone through, bridging the chasm between them.

Finally, the dragon relented, lowering its head in acceptance. With a gesture of gratitude, Garak stepped forward, and the ground trembled as Aurelus revealed itself, shimmering with a radiant light. The moment he grasped the hilt, a surge of energy coursed through him, igniting his purpose. He could feel the weight of the sword's legacy - the responsibility to wield it wisely.

In that instant, the valley erupted with a dazzling light. The curse on Malagorn began to dissolve, revealing the noble guardian beneath. The dragon, now free, roared in triumph, a sound that resonated through Eldoria. Garak had not only secured the invincible sword but had also redeemed a lost spirit, forging an unbreakable bond between them.

With Aurelus in hand, Garak returned to his village, not as a mere shaman but as a hero destined to lead his people against the darkness. He became a beacon of hope, his legend whispered through generations. The invincible sword was not just a weapon; it was a symbol of unity, compassion, and the ultimate redemption that can arise when one dares to delve into the heart of despair and emerge with understanding.

Thus, the tale of Garak and the invincible sword, Aurelus, lives on, a reminder that true strength lies not in the blade itself but in the courage to seek redemption for all.
